Pakistan Budget 2023-24: Government Allocates Rs100 Billion for Water Sector

Islamabad, June 9, 2023: The Pakistan government has demonstrated its commitment to prioritize the water sector by earmarking an estimated amount of around Rs100 billion in the budget for the fiscal year 2023-24.

This strategic allocation reflects the government’s recognition of the critical importance of water resources and its dedication to addressing water-related challenges in the country.

According to official documents released on Friday, the water sector has been allocated a significant amount of Rs. 99.847 billion. This allocation has been strategically divided to address key priorities and cater to the diverse needs of various entities within the water sector.

A substantial allocation of Rs. 58.238 billion has been designated for the Water and Power Development Authority (WAPDA). This funding aims to enhance WAPDA’s capacity and support its initiatives in water resource management, infrastructure development, and power generation. The allocation to WAPDA underscores the government’s commitment to ensuring efficient water management and harnessing the potential of water resources for power generation.

The budget for the water sector also includes an allocation of Rs. 30.3 billion for the provinces, including Punjab, Khyber Pakhtunkhwa (KPK), Sindh, and Balochistan. This allocation recognizes the importance of regional participation and empowers provinces to implement localized projects, address specific water challenges, and prioritize regional development initiatives.

Furthermore, Rs. 11.3 billion has been dedicated to the Flood Protection Sector Programme (FPSP-III) and other federal projects. These funds will contribute to the implementation of crucial federal initiatives aimed at strengthening the water sector, ensuring equitable distribution of resources, and enhancing water-related services across the nation.
